>>47108079
>roll 1d10, equal chances to get 1 or 10 or any other number
>roll 3d6, it´s impossible to get 1 or 2 and extremely unlikely to get 3, 4, 11 or 12, chance gets progressively more likely until you reach the middle values, which are disproportionally likely to come up

Go check probability curves, anon. You´re missing some important info on dice

>>47085205
It's only a problem if they fart-ass around handing dice over every combat round. "Hey, has anyone got more d6's? I need like 6 more of them for this fireball." Cue people picking out their d6's and handing them over. Then the next player, the rogue needs four of them, so they hand those over and the leftover two either go back to their original owners or get lost under rulebooks/character sheets, so next turn people have to fish around for them again.
It can get tedious.
